In addition to selecting the accessories, the following criteria should be taken into account when choosing a freeze-drying system:

  • required ice condenser temperature (-55 C for water-based samples, -85 C for substances with low freezing points or containing solvents)
  • number of shelves, i.e. number of flasks needed for the amount of product per batch
  • maximum ice condenser performance required (kg/24h) i.e. total quantity of ice produced until defrosted
